Trustwave Web Application Firewall (WAF) is a Web Application Firewall that can protect Web applications against attacks and data loss with bi-directional traffic correlation and policy enforcement even in out-of-line mode. It helps you protect your valuable web applications and data by continuously monitoring traffic and enforcing policies to identify and block threats. The Trustwave WAF integrates with Trustwave application scanning solution, App Scanner to provide customized protection for any application via virtual patching. Trustwave WAF can be deployed as a physical appliance or a virtual appliance, and a managed service.
WAPPLES is a virtual web application firewall designed for the cloud consumer. WAPPLES runs on an intelligent logic analysis engine called Contents Classification and Evaluation Processing, or COCEP. This logic analysis engine utilizes a system of 26 'rules' to execute a logical analysis of all types of web traffic to determine whether or not certain traffic constitutes a threat to the web application. If traffic can successfully pass through all 26 rules, WAPPLES determines that the traffic is not an attack, and transports legitimate traffic to the web application. The split-second performance of the COCEP enables WAPPLES to determine if traffic is safe in just 1/1000 of a second.
